One of the most challenging tasks in simulation systems is the generation and coordination of efficient and accurate kinematics and dynamic solutions. Kinematic and dynamic algorithms are an essential multi-discipline resources in robotics, medical analysis and even video games. The mathematics for kinematics and dynamics range from simple trajectory based positions to that of fully articulated rigid body mechanics. We explain a variety of concepts from articulated structures all the way through to inverse dynamics. We also discuss implementation details for use in simulation environments (including core mathematics and geometric principles, like vectors, cross product, and the plane equation). This textbook is designed to introduce the reader to the exciting topic of kinematics and dynamics in virtual environments from a practical perspective. Organized around the central concept of controlled motion, the book includes numerous practical examples in the body of the text as well as explaining technical limitations and engineering solutions. It is also one of the purposes of this book to introduce the reader to the development aspect of kinematics and dynamics and not just the theoretical aspect.
